Kalamassery Bus Burning Case: 3 Accused Sent To Rigorous Imprisonment

In the 2005 Kalamassery bus bqurning case, three accused have been sentenced to rigorous imprisonment by a special NIA court in Kochi, on August 1. While two accused were sentenced to seven years rigorous imprisonment, one was sentenced to six years rigorous imprisonment. In the aforementioned case, a Tamil Nadu state government bus was set on fire in Kerala's Ernakulam, and the case was taken up by NIA in 2010.

Two-Storey Building Collapses In Kerala's Ernakulam; 13-Year-Old Boy Dies, Grandfather In ICU

In Kerala's Ernakulam district, a two-storey building collapsed in Keezhillam area, on July 29. Reportedly, seven members of a family where present inside the building during the collapse. Harinarayanan (13), who was asleep during the incident, died in his sleep. His grandfather Narayan Namboothri sustained injuries to his head, and has been admitted to ICU. Officials believe that the collapse was caused due to incessant rains.

Pastor Arrested For Alleged Involvement In Human Trafficking: Kerala

In Kerala's Ernakulam district, Jacob Varghese, a pastor of a Perumbavoor-based charitable trust, has been arrested for alleged involvement in human trafficking of minor girls. Varghese is a pastor of Karunya Charitable trust, and was sent to judicial custody. The arrest has come after a group of 12 minor girls were detained by Railway Protection Force (RPF) officials at Calicut railway station.

Sexual Assault Case: Kerala Police Arrest Malayalam Actor Vijay Babu In Ernakulam

Malayalam actor and producer Vijay Babu has been arrested in a sexual assault case, on June 27. Kerala police made the arrest when Babu appeared before the Ernakulam Town South police station. Since Babu has already obtained an anticipatory bail from Kerala HC, he is expected to be released soon. Babu has been charged with a sexual assault case, and for revealing her identity on social media.

PC George Granted Bail In Hate Speech Case By Kerala HC

Former MLA PC George who was arrested over alleged hate speech and sent to judicial remand on May 26, has been granted bail by Kerala High Court, on May 27. Reportedly, the bail was granted considering his health issues and his status as former MLA. The bail however, has been granted on strict conditions, and George has been directed to fully adhere to the probe.

Kerala: V D Satheesan Appointed As A New Leader Of Opposition

After being elected for the fifth consecutive term in recently concluded Kerala assembly polls, Congress’ V D Satheesan was appointed as the new Leader of the Opposition on May 22. Replacing veteran Ramesh Chennithala, Satheesan will be the first to be appointed as opposition leader from Ernakulam district of Kerala. Earlier, the 56-year-old Paravur MLA Satheesan had also served as Kerala Congress’ vice-president and AICC secretary.
